Job description

We're working with a trusted healthcare provider within the Prison Service in Stockton-on-Tees, who are seeking an experienced Non-Medical Prescriber (NMP) to join their team. This is an excellent opportunity for a Nurse or Pharmacist Prescriber to support individuals in custody with complex health and substance misuse needs.

Key Responsibilities
  • Provide clinical assessments, diagnoses, and prescribe appropriate treatments for patients with substance misuse and mental health issues.
  • Deliver safe and effective prescribing in line with NICE and service guidelines.
  • Support detoxification and opiate substitution therapy (OST) programmes.
  • Work collaboratively with the multidisciplinary team, including mental health and recovery staff.
  • Contribute to clinical governance, safeguarding, and risk management within the service.
  • Maintain accurate clinical records and ensure compliance with prison and healthcare policies.
Requirements
  • Registered Nurse or Pharmacist with a Non-Medical Prescriber (NMP) qualification.
  • Previous experience in substance misuse, offender health, or primary care.
  • Strong clinical assessment and decision-making skills.
  • Prison clearance (CTC or Enhanced Vetting) - must be in place or willing to obtain.
  • Sound understanding of OST, detox protocols, and harm reduction.
